跳至主要内容

2023-10-09

Flappy Dird:在MacOS Finder中實現的Flappy Bird

  • 作者開發了一款名為“Flappy Dird”的遊戲,它是“Flappy Bird”的複製品,在MacOS Finder介面中運行。
  • 創建是通過在Finder中操作“上次打開日期”字段來實現的,AppleScript控制顯示,以每秒4幀的速度運行,儘管偶爾會丟棄輸入。
  • 作者討論並享受了開發過程,暗示了使用這種方法構建其他遊戲的可能性。

反應

  • “Flappy Dird”專案是MacOS Finder中遊戲Flappy Bird的實現,展示了一種獨特的遊戲開發方法。
  • 該專案因其原創性和執行方式而獲得了積極的反響。
  • 這引發了關於潛在的類似專案以及AppleScript和Finder功能的討論。

為什麼我不能再向盲人計算機用戶推薦Mac

  • 輔助功能宣導者大衛·古德溫(David Goodwin)對Mac不滿意,因為Safari中的VoiceOver功能存在未解決的問題,特別是對於盲人使用者。
  • 古德溫批評蘋果缺乏修復此錯誤的行動,並呼籲加強與蘋果無障礙團隊的溝通。
  • 他鼓勵對聲音不滿做出集體反應,並在問題解決之前避免購買或認可Mac,強調使用者之間的混合體驗,有些人表示沮喪,而另一些人則表示沒有重大問題。

反應

  • 對話的重點是跨不同操作系統的視障用戶的輔助功能,以及不同的使用者偏好。
  • 一些使用者讚揚Apple的可訪問性工作,但其他人則報告MacOS上的VoiceOver功能存在問題,導致他們切換到Windows和Linux等替代品。
  • 這場辯論強調了可訪問性的主觀性,並強調了蘋果需要解決錯誤並增強其旁白功能的穩定性。

OpenIPC:IP攝像機的替代開放韌體

  • OpenIPC是一種開源固件,旨在取代IP攝像機製造商提供的不安全和專有固件。
  • 固件以預編譯形式提供,便於安裝,還允許訪問源檔以進行進一步調整和開發。它最初與海思處理器相容,但現在集成了來自不同製造商的晶元。
  • 該專案鼓勵用戶貢獻並積極尋求反饋和建議,提供多個存儲庫供協作。

反應

  • OpenIPC專案為IP攝像機提供開放韌體,滿足與將中國IP攝像機過渡到開放固件相關的問題。
  • 然而,人們對固件的某些部分仍然是專有的和嵌入式Linux的局限性的擔憂被提出,這表明對OpenIPC專案中完全採用開源的懷疑。
  • 由於主要是俄羅斯核心團隊,以及關於需要更多開源解決方案和可能策略(如立法或採用OpenWrt模型)的討論,也存在溝通和貢獻困難。

截至 2023 年底我個人的 C 編碼風格

  • 作者分享了他們對 C 語言的個人編碼風格,重點介紹了他們為提高生產力和整體組織所做的更改。
  • 使用的技術包括基元類型的短名稱、使用 typedefs 以提高清晰度,以及宏、參數、函數和字串的特定首選項。
  • 作者承認,他們的編碼方法可能不會吸引所有人,他們準備在為其他專案做出貢獻時調整自己的風格。字串類型、結構返回、初始化賦值的首選項也與說明性示例共用。

反應

  • 這些摘要提供了有關 C 程式設計中的編碼風格、約定和最佳實踐的見解,涵蓋了大寫/小寫宏用法、自定義類型定義、命名不一致混淆等方面。
  • 他們討論使用結構作為返回類型,評估 typedef 的優缺點,討論 const 和簽名索引的潛在風險,強調需要平衡生產力和個人編碼偏好。
  • 需要強調的是,編碼從業者在這些問題上的意見和偏好可能會有所不同。

為什麼 Debian 是這個樣子?

  • Debian 是一個免費的開源通用操作系統,具有民主的治理結構,項目負責人每年選舉一次。
  • 它遵循社會契約和指導方針,旨在保持對自由軟體的承諾,控制依賴關係,並提供一個獨立的平臺。它避免使用捆綁庫來實現這一點。
  • Debian 對軟體包上傳採用了有條不紊的成員流程,因為其中的重要性和信任。為了防止混淆並促進鏡像,它在其版本中使用了代號。由於其複雜性,它逐漸演變,需要廣泛的對話和共識。

反應

  • 對話探討了Debian的各個方面,包括它的打包、依賴管理原則以及包管理器代碼的品質。
  • 出席者還討論了systemd的影響,對Debian的支持和資金,Linux發行版的未來,以及使用Debian的利弊。
  • 對話包括一系列的觀點和辯論,展示了用戶觀點的多樣性以及與 Debian 使用相關的固有挑戰。

棄用自製軟體併為HashiCorp添加警告

  • GitHub 拉取請求建議棄用 Homebrew 中的某些軟體公式,Homebrew 是 macOS 廣泛使用的包管理員。
  • 正在考慮棄用的軟體公式是HashiCorp的工具,包括Terraform和Consul,源於最近對其許可的更改。
  • 拉取請求還建議了Terraform:OpenTofu的潛在替代品,並在許可證更改後不斷更新Homebrew的過程中積極邀請團隊成員提供反饋。

反應

  • 對話主要涉及有關HashiCorp及其產品的用戶體驗和觀點,特別關注許可,定價以及一些使用者報告面試過程中的問題。
  • HashiCorp的VMware適配器分享了負面經驗,促成了整體批評。
  • Homebrew的設計選擇也受到仔細審查,特別是由於擔心許可問題,決定不在包管理器中包含HashiCorp的Terraform。

一個樹莓派5比兩個Pi 4S好

  • Raspberry Pi 5已經推出,擁有增強功能,例如提高速度,改進WiFi以及對雙顯示器的支援。然而,有人擔心它會產生更多的熱量並需要額外的冷卻。
  • 使用者正在討論設備的顯示相容性和USB-C的使用。評論褒貶不一,圍繞其效率、定價和刪除某些功能的爭論不一。
  • 社區展示了對Raspberry Pi 5潛在應用的各種建議,例如將其用作路由器或軟體定義的無線電場景,展示了其多功能性。

反應

  • 該討論主要包括Raspberry Pi 5的功能,包括其電源需求,USB-C標準,相對於Raspberry Pi 4的性能,冷卻要求和更新的規格。
  • 關於Raspberry Pi 5對不同專案的適用性,可用的替代方案以及對成本和記憶體限制的擔憂,有一系列觀點。
  • Raspberry Pi是一系列小型單板電腦,用於教授基礎計算機科學和執行需要超過基本微控制器的任務。

四十年的程式設計經驗

  • 經驗豐富的程式師Fabien Sanglard提供了符合人體工程學的工作站設置和緩解疼痛策略的技巧,以減輕長時間程式設計帶來的壓力。
  • 桑格拉德的建議包括使用垂直滑鼠、魔術觸控板和 Ergodox EZ 鍵盤,以及在文本編輯器中啟用 VIM 模式以限制手腕和手臂拉傷。
  • 他進一步強調了站立式辦公桌的優勢,並建議採用伸展運動和冥想來管理壓力水準。

反應

  • 論壇討論圍繞程式設計和身體健康展開,探討持續鍵盤工作帶來的困難。
  • 它強調了人體工程學和防止重複性勞損的策略的重要性,評論者分享了他們自己關於鍵盤布局、練習和休息的經驗和建議。
  • 簡而言之,它還涉及程式設計技能和經驗對專業成長的影響。

適用於蘋果手機的黑魔術相機

  • 適用於iPhone的Blackmagic Camera應用程式提供專業級的相機控制和圖像處理功能,使用戶能夠製作高品質的電影內容。
  • 該應用程式的使用者可以輕鬆更改設置,記錄到Blackmagic Cloud以進行協作工作,並利用對焦輔助和圖像穩定等特殊功能。
  • 該應用程式與DaVinci Resolve集成,用於編輯和分級顏色,為iPhone使用者提供高級控制和編輯功能。

反應

  • Blackmagic推出了一款免費的iPhone相機應用程式,提供專業品質的手動控制功能,對電影專業的學生很有價值。
  • 該應用程式允許手動調整曝光和幀速率等設置以獲得電影效果,還與Davinci Resolve集成,從而獲得積極的用戶評價。
  • 對話目前圍繞專業相機和智能手機功能之間的比較,強調智慧手機拍攝的便利性和經濟效益。

尾鱗通用碼頭工人模組

  • Tailscale推出了一個新的Docker模組,允許使用者將Tailscale集成到任何Docker容器中,允許將應用程式添加到他們的tailnet和SSH到容器中。
  • 該模組使用 s6-overlay 在 Docker 容器的啟動階段插入指令,從而增強了用戶體驗和功能。
  • 本文深入探討了將私有基礎設施與 Tailscale 結合使用的優勢,包括 Docker mod 使用的示例,並討論了可能的支援選項和即將推出的增強功能。

反應

  • 本文重點介紹了 Tailscale 通用 Docker Mod,它方便使用者在 Docker 容器上操作 Tailscale,從而實現更輕鬆的跨容器通信,尤其是對於位於不同伺服器上的容器。
  • 討論線程圍繞在網路中使用Mod和容器展開,暗示了潛在的開源和將Mod集成到容器中。
  • 對話中還提到了包括Wireguard和SOCKS5代理在內的網路工具和技術,強調了網路領域對模組和容器的巨大興趣和價值。

禪宗5的洩露幻燈片

  • 一位YouTuber洩露了有關AMD即將推出的Zen 5架構的幻燈片,暗示了各種改進,包括增強的分支預測,基本塊獲取和記憶體子系統,以及更大的L1數據緩存。
  • 根據洩漏,Zen 5可以具有更廣泛的緩存大小,DTLB容量和PWC大小,以獲得更好的記憶體訪問性能,以及更大,更統一的調度程式,擴展的操作融合功能,更大的結構大小,六個ALU和更好的整數輸送量。
  • 儘管洩漏令人興奮,但文章建議謹慎行事,因為最終設計可能會有所不同,強調需要將性能提升與其他CPU製造商進行比較,而不是嚴重依賴可能扭曲的早期性能數據。

反應

  • 討論線程涉及各種與處理器相關的主題,例如 Zen 5 幻燈片的洩漏、Apple 使用 SOC 和 RAM 的戰略實施、x86 的優缺點以及超線程如何影響性能。
  • 它還深入研究了提高 CPU 記憶體頻寬、光互連應用以及優化記憶體存取模式的困難所涉及的約束和妥協。
  • 值得注意的是,不同處理器(Apple A17 Pro和AMD Ryzen 9 7950X)之間進行了比較,並討論了功耗,性能,升級記憶體時的關鍵因素,了解記憶體對不同使用者的重要性以及片上記憶體的潛在優勢。

睡眠不足的影響

  • 睡眠不足對健康有許多不利影響,例如減慢新陳代謝、增加食慾、增加患抑鬱症、糖尿病、失智等疾病的風險以及增加藥物濫用。
  • 睡眠不足的這些健康後果可能導致體重增加、醫療成本增加、人際關係緊張和智力潛力受限.
  • 哈佛大學和美國國立衛生研究院等受人尊敬的機構進行的研究證實了這些發現。

反應

  • 討論的主要主題包括報復性睡前拖延的概念,增強睡眠習慣的實用策略以及父母經常面臨的與睡眠相關的特定挑戰。
  • 對話涵蓋了睡眠剝奪對身心健康的不利影響,以及父母如何管理這種剝奪。
  • 討論還探討了生孩子對生活方式調整的影響、睡眠問題的潛在解決方案以及智慧手錶在睡眠跟蹤中的可靠性。

室內木材焚燒使女性患肺癌的風險增加43%

  • 最近的一項研究將爐灶和壁爐的室內木材燃燒與美國女性(包括非吸煙者)肺癌患病率增加70%聯繫起來。
  • 不僅經常使用,甚至偶爾使用燃木加熱源也被指出是潛在的有害的,由於木材煙霧中存在致癌物質,導致肺癌。
  • 值得注意的是,這項研究沒有考慮其他因素,如氡暴露和不合標準的住房條件,為進一步研究該主題提供了空間。

反應

  • 已經發現室內木材燃燒,如在柴爐和壁爐中,會使女性患肺癌的風險增加43%,並導致呼吸系統問題,特別是在兒童和老人中。
  • 由於健康風險和對周圍居民的潛在危害,正在考慮更嚴格的法規或禁止木材燃燒。
  • 關於禁令的有效性、替代解決方案、它們對空氣品質和氣候變化的影響以及執行此類限制的挑戰,人們一直在爭論,這凸顯了進一步調查的必要性。

輪廓:現代快速的終端模擬器

  • Contour 是一款可在眾多平臺上訪問的尖端終端模擬器,擁有 GPU 加速渲染和對字體連字、Unicode 和字素簇的支援等功能。
  • 該應用程式具有多種自定義選項和附加功能,例如可按兩下的超連結,終端頁面緩衝區捕獲和內置的Fira Code啟發進度條。
  • Contour 可以通過包管理器獲得,也可以從原始程式碼構建,並根據 Apache 許可證 2.0 版獲得許可。

反應

  • 討論圍繞終端模擬器展開,評估其性能、功能和相容性。
  • 使用者表達了啟動時間慢、顏色問題和延遲等問題,並強調了人工智慧和終端中低級機器(LLM)功能的潛力。
  • 儘管有許多個人經驗使用特定的模擬器,如Contour和WezTerm,但對最佳模擬器沒有一致的共識,這表明瞭不同的偏好和要求。

寫下未經過濾的想法可以增強自我認識

  • 根據醫生和作家Silke Heimes的說法,每天寫5到20分鐘未經過濾的想法可以增強健康,減輕壓力,增強自信心,提高想像力。
  • 寫作技巧包括自動書寫、完成半句話和使用人名來克服抑制。然而,通過寫作引發的情緒如果持續存在,可能需要專業説明。
  • 研究強調了表達性或治療性寫作的積極影響。主要好處包括更高的自尊和更高的感知力,以及增加的正念和認知清晰度,使其成為心理衛生的重要組成部分。

反應

  • 未經過濾的寫作是一種自我認識的方式,激發創造力,提供治療益處,並允許個人深入研究他們的想法和看法。
  • 有些人發現寫作是有限制性的,而另一些人則喜歡寫作,並將其用作應對情緒、減輕焦慮和增強睡眠的有效工具。
  • 日記是寫作的一個子集,被強調為自我反思和發現的有益實踐。